Alessio Occhipinti (born 26 March 1996) is a 25-year-old Italian open water swimmer.
Open Water Swimming Highlights
- On 4 September 2022, he won the 36 km Maratona del Golfo Capri-Napoli after the race was suspended due to unsafe conditions after 4 hours 57 minutes.
- He finished 3rd in the 2019 FINA World Championships 25 km race in Gwangju, South Korea on 19 July 2019 in 4 hours 51 minutes 9.50 seconds at the age of 23.
- On 6 September 2020, he finished 5th overall, 3rd man in the 36 km Maratona del Golfo Capri-Napoli in Italy in 6 hours 5 minutes 8 seconds.
- On 5 September 2021, he won the 36 km Maratona del Golfo Capri-Napoli in Italy in 6 hours 32 minutes 20.65 seconds at the age of 25.
- He was the tenth highest point scorer in the 2021 FINA UltraMarathon Swim Series.
